Chinese Journal of Gastroenterology ; (12): 533-537, 2015.
Article in Chinese | WPRIM | ID: wpr-478061

ABSTRACT

Background:Functional dyspepsia(FD)is a commonly seen functional disease which has great impact on patient’s quality of life and mental health,and has got more and more concern by clinicians. Aims:To explore the role of mast cells (MC)and plasma motilin( MTL)in the pathogenesis of FD. Methods:Sixty FD patients including 32 postprandial distress syndrome(PDS)and 28 epigastric pain syndrome(EPS)patients from September 2013 to January 2014 at the Affiliated Hospital of Putian University were enrolled,and 28 healthy volunteers were served as controls(HS group). The number of gastric mucosal MC,plasma MTL level(fasting and 30 minutes after drinking warm water)and gastric emptying time(T1 / 2 )were compared. Results:Compared with HS group,number of gastric mucosal MC was significantly increased (P < 0. 001),plasma MTL level before and after drinking warm water in FD group were significantly decreased( P <0. 001),T1 / 2 was significantly prolonged(P < 0. 001). No significant difference in number of MC was found between PDS subgroup and EPS subgroup(P = 0. 094). Plasma MTL level before and after drinking warm water in PDS subgroup were significantly lower than those in EPS subgroup( P < 0. 001),and T1 / 2 was significantly prolonged( P < 0. 001). Conclusions:Number of gastric mucosal MC is significantly increased in FD patients compared with HS group,suggesting MC may play a role in the pathogenesis of FD. Plasma MTL level is decreased in FD patients,which may be one of the factors involved in the pathogenesis and occurrence of corresponding symptoms of FD.
